The Opportunity: Project Manager
We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Project Manager to join our team at HealthTrust Europe. The Project Manager will work as part of the Project Management Team to plan, monitor, and manage multiple, diverse medium to large projects of high complexity across multiple teams, departments, service centres and client locations that have a direct impact on the organisation and are highly visible.
The role holder acts as a single point of accountability on projects, the role is unique as you will be acting not just as project manager but as a partner to business functions to support and mentor business leads on projects, support with portfolio management.

DUTIES (included, but not limited to):
Lead the planning, execution, and delivery of medium to large projects across the organisation
Create clear project plans, timelines, RAID logs, and documentation
Track progress, manage risks and issues, and keep stakeholders informed
Ensure delivery aligns with business goals and expected outcome
Work closely with business leads to shape project ideas and turn them into clear deliverables
Coach and support teams that are less familiar with project disciplines
Facilitate workshops, requirements gathering, and process mapping
Work with technical teams to understand system impacts and deliver technical changes
Step into gaps where needed to help unblock delivery and maintain momentum
Communicate updates clearly and early, ensuring alignment and expectations are well managed
K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S & ABILITIES
Solid understanding of project management methods and tools such as APM
Background in business change or process improvement
Familiarity with both waterfall and agile delivery
Ability to run workshops and facilitate discussions
Experience supporting digital or system transformation projects
Understand and interpret complex instructions, proposals, and contract language
A practical and proactive mindset with a willingness to dive in and get things moving
Confident working in environments with ambiguity or competing priorities
